Crochet Beaded BEads

Material:
Crochet hook 1.0 mm (size 12) and/or 0,75 mm (size 14)
Yarn:
Buttonhole-thread matching to beadcolor or
Crochet Yarn No. 40 or
Jean Stitch
Beads:
Seed beads size 11/o or 10/o (no cylinderbeads!)
wooden bead with 15 mm diameter

First string the seed beads onto thrad.Youll need to string 270 (string a
few more) beads all together. String patterns as you like or see examples.
Increasing part:
Row 1: Use needle No. 12 to work
five chain stitches with one bead
each stitch.

Row 2: Slip down the next 10 beads from yarn. Do two crochet stitches with beads in each of the five chain stitches.
Row 3: Slip down the next 15 beads from yarn. Divide the beads into five groups of three each. *Stitch two crochet
stitches into the first appearing stitch from row before. Next stitch one crochet stitch into the next (second) stitch
appearing from the row before*. Repeat ** four more times.
Row 4: Slip down the next 20 beads from yarn. Divide them into groups of four beads each. *Stitch two times crochet
stitch into the first appearing stitch from row before. The next two stitches again are one-to-one*. Repeat ** 4 times
more.
Row 5: Slip down the next 25 beads from yarn. Divide the beads into five groups of five beads each. *Stitch two times
crochet stitch into the one stitch appearing from row before. The next three stitches are one-to-one*. Repeat four more
times.
Row 6: Slip down the next 30 beads from yarn. Divide them into five groups of six beads each. *Stitch two times crochet stitch into the first appearing stitch from row before. The next four stitches are one-to-one*. Repeat ** 4 times
more.
Row 7-9: For each row slip down 30 beads from yarn. Work three rows one-to-one. For row 9 use a thinner hook or a
stronger tension.

Decreasing Part:
Row 10: Slip down 25 beads from yarn. Divide the beads into five
groups of five beads each. Use the thinner hook for the following
rows or crochet with stronger tension. *Skip the first appearing
stitch from row before, work the next five stitches one-to-one*.
Repeat ** four more times. Fill in the wooden bead. From the
next row on you must crochet around the bead.
Row 11: Slip down 20 beads from yarn. Divide the beads into five
groups of four beads each. *Skip the first appearing stitch from row
before, work the next four stitches one-to-one*. Repeat ** four
more times.
Row 12: Slip down 15 beads from yarn: Divide the beads into five
groups of three beads each. *Skip the first appearing stitch from
row before, work the next three stitches one-to-one*. Repeat **
four more times.
Row 13: Slip down 10 beads from yarn. Divide the beads into five
groups of two beads each. *Skip the first appearing stitch from row
before, work the next 2 stitches one-to-one*. Repeat ** 4 more
times.
Row 14: Slip down the last five beads from yarn. Skip 1 stitch,
crochet 1 bead in the next stitch* 5 times.
Now youre done. Cut the thread and pull it through the last stitch. Hide the thread in your work, trim.
Depending on the size of the used seedbeads and thread it could be necessary to skip one of the 30-beadrows. Put the wooden bead after the 9th row in your crochet-work, the last row should be a little bit
above the equator.

Wooden Bead with 10 mm
Use the same materials for a bead with a diameter of 10 mm.
Your starting row contains only four beads, in each round you have to increase fourmore beads.
Row 1: 4 Beads - Row 2: 8 Beads - Row 3: 12 Beads - Row 4: 16 Beads
Row 5: 20 Beads - Row 6: 24 Beads - Row 7: 20 Beads - Row 8: 16 Beads
Row 9: 12 Beads - Row 10: 8 Beads - Row 11: 4 Beads
